NAHRO and Industry Partners Call for Delay in HUD’s Cash Management Implementation for Public Housing

By: Eric Oberdorfer, Director Policy and Legislative Affairs September 18, 2025 —Today, NAHRO, along with our industry partners PHADA, CLPHA, and the MTW Collaborative, sent a joint letter to HUD asking the Department to delay the implementation schedule for cash management for the Public Housing Operating Fund.

Industry groups believe a delay is necessary so that public housing agencies (PHAs), HUD, vendors, IT developers, and fee accountants all have enough time to prepare. Without additional time, agencies risk being forced into major changes without necessary support and resources.

Preparation during a delay period would allow for:

  • Clearer guidance from HUD
  • Publication of related regulations
  • Adequate technical assistance
  • Development of a new HUD portal
  • Upgrading PHA accounting systems
  • Training staff and updating policies

NAHRO and its partners value the Department’s collaborative approach so far and look forward to continuing the conversation. Our shared goal is to ensure that PHAs have the time, tools, and resources they need to successfully manage their public housing programs and operating funds. The letter can be found here.
